Output 3d66e11a8a9e101cacee41d9fe30b7a631371c56ee5e453a40174011974ccfbc:22

value
9791400
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c55a380eeccddf36602f241ecb60ae4925a64324e6cd61b12ee2c31365e103a9
address
tb1pc4drsrhveh0nvcp0ys0vkc9wfyj6vseyumxkrvfwutp3xe0pqw5sx93rly
transaction
3d66e11a8a9e101cacee41d9fe30b7a631371c56ee5e453a40174011974ccfbc
confirmations
32423
spent
true